Abstract
Sophisticated methods have been developed to study the seismic response of LMFBR cores. These methods, mainly based on FEM beam models take into account non linearities and fluid structure interaction. The associated numerical techniques consist essentially in the computer code CASTEM 2000, developed by CEA/DMT. In order to validate these methods, a long series of experiments were performed on core mock-ups loaded by seismic excitations. Several tests, performed in air and in water ( simulating sodium ) were applied on Rapsodie and Monju cores. The aim of this paper is to present and to compare the experimental results and calculation through assembly displacements and shock forces.
